All Methods Static Methods Instance Methods Concrete Methods Deprecated Methods
| Modifier and Type |
Method and Description |
RouteManager.RouteData |
addRoute(java.lang.String source,
MarketAPI market,
java.lang.Long seed,
RouteManager.OptionalFleetData extra,
RouteManager.RouteFleetSpawner spawner) |
RouteManager.RouteData |
addRoute(java.lang.String source,
MarketAPI market,
java.lang.Long seed,
RouteManager.OptionalFleetData extra,
RouteManager.RouteFleetSpawner spawner,
java.lang.Object custom) |
void |
addToMap(RouteManager.RouteData route) |
void |
advance(float amount) |
protected void |
advanceRoutes(float days) |
static RouteManager |
getInstance() |
int |
getNumRoutesFor(java.lang.String source) |
RouteManager.RouteData |
getRoute(java.lang.String source,
CampaignFleetAPI fleet) |
java.util.List<RouteManager.RouteData> |
getRoutesForSource(java.lang.String source) |
java.util.List<RouteManager.RouteData> |
getRoutesInLocation(LocationAPI location) |
static boolean |
isPlayerInSpawnRange(SectorEntityToken from) |
void |
removeFromMap(RouteManager.RouteData route) |
void |
removeRote(RouteManager.RouteData route)
Deprecated.
|
void |
removeRoute(RouteManager.RouteData route) |
void |
reportBattleOccurred(CampaignFleetAPI fleet,
CampaignFleetAPI primaryWinner,
BattleAPI battle)
"fleet" will be null if the listener is registered with the ListenerManager, and non-null
if the listener is added directly to a fleet.
|
void |
reportFleetDespawnedToListener(CampaignFleetAPI fleet,
CampaignEventListener.FleetDespawnReason reason,
java.lang.Object param) |
protected boolean |
shouldDespawn(RouteManager.RouteData data) |
protected boolean |
shouldSpawn(RouteManager.RouteData data) |
protected void |
spawnAndDespawn() |